The Best and Worst Dressed Celebrities At The 2026 BAFTA Awards
The BAFTA Film Awards, held last night, Feb. 22, at London’s Royal Festival Hall, celebrated the past year’s most impressive cinematic achievements. Celebrities from around the world traveled to England’s capital city for the event and walked the BAFTA red carpet. As expected, this meant a mix of stunning and head-scratching outfits, and we’ve gathered the best and the worst looks for your review.
